Probabilistic modelling of hybrid solar/wind power system with solar tracking system

Giuseppe Marco Tina and Salvina Gagliano

Renewable Energy, 2011, vol. 36, issue 6, 1719-1727

Abstract: This paper presents a probabilistic model applied to a hybrid solar-wind power system (HSWPS), which is equipped with either a one-axis or a two-axis solar tracking system.
